Eight Roseburg girls named All-Conference
By Jason Hink, Douglas County Sports OnlineEight Roseburg girls' soccer players received all-conference honors for their exploits on the field during the 2009 season. Senior Shae Yuma and sophomores Brooke Strawn, Hannah Russo and Ally Swanson were named to the Southwest Conference's first-team. Senior Chelsea Heberling was a second-team selection and teammates Beka Lofstedt, Emma Krnacik and Mickey Frost were honorable mention. Fifth-year head coach Adam Blue was named Coach of the Year after leading the Indians to an 11-6 record and a share of the conference title. Player of the Year honors went to Sheldon's Taylor Housley. The voting was done by the league's six head coaches.
